[PATCH v2 20/27] mm: Convert wait_on_page_bit to wait_on_folio_bit

From: "Matthew Wilcox (Oracle)" <willy@infradead.org>
Date: 2021-01-18 17:14:29
Also in: linux-mm, lkml
Subsystem: afs filesystem, filesystems (vfs and infrastructure), memory management, page cache, the rest · Maintainers: David Howells, Marc Dionne, Alexander Viro, Christian Brauner, Andrew Morton, Matthew Wilcox, Jan Kara, Linus Torvalds

We must deal with folios here otherwise we'll get the wrong waitqueue
and fail to receive wakeups.

Signed-off-by: Matthew Wilcox (Oracle) <willy@infradead.org>
---
 fs/afs/write.c          |  2 +-
 include/linux/pagemap.h | 14 ++++++-----
 mm/filemap.c            | 54 ++++++++++++++++++-----------------------
 mm/page-writeback.c     |  7 +++---
 4 files changed, 37 insertions(+), 40 deletions(-)
